mirror of
https://gitlab.com/freepascal.org/fpc/source.git
synced 2025-10-27 09:11:31 +01:00
* patch from Ales to Katona to change some var parameters to out
parameters git-svn-id: trunk@292 -
This commit is contained in:
parent
84958dd3d9
commit
6992fde8fc
@ -94,7 +94,7 @@ begin
|
|||||||
end;
|
end;
|
||||||
|
|
||||||
|
|
||||||
Function FindFirst (Const Path : String; Attr : Longint; Var Rslt : TSearchRec) : Longint;
|
Function FindFirst (Const Path : String; Attr : Longint; out Rslt : TSearchRec) : Longint;
|
||||||
begin
|
begin
|
||||||
end;
|
end;
|
||||||
|
|
||||||
|
|||||||
@ -571,7 +571,7 @@ type TRec = record
|
|||||||
end;
|
end;
|
||||||
PSearchRec = ^SearchRec;
|
PSearchRec = ^SearchRec;
|
||||||
|
|
||||||
function FindFirst (const Path: string; Attr: longint; var Rslt: TSearchRec): longint;
|
function FindFirst (const Path: string; Attr: longint; out Rslt: TSearchRec): longint;
|
||||||
|
|
||||||
var SR: PSearchRec;
|
var SR: PSearchRec;
|
||||||
FStat: PFileFindBuf3;
|
FStat: PFileFindBuf3;
|
||||||
|
|||||||
@ -297,7 +297,7 @@ begin
|
|||||||
end;
|
end;
|
||||||
|
|
||||||
|
|
||||||
Function FindFirst (Const Path : String; Attr : Longint; Var Rslt : TSearchRec) : Longint;
|
Function FindFirst (Const Path : String; Attr : Longint; out Rslt : TSearchRec) : Longint;
|
||||||
|
|
||||||
Var Sr : PSearchrec;
|
Var Sr : PSearchrec;
|
||||||
|
|
||||||
|
|||||||
@ -316,7 +316,7 @@ begin
|
|||||||
end;
|
end;
|
||||||
|
|
||||||
|
|
||||||
Function FindFirst (Const Path : String; Attr : Longint; Var Rslt : TSearchRec) : Longint;
|
Function FindFirst (Const Path : String; Attr : Longint; out Rslt : TSearchRec) : Longint;
|
||||||
var
|
var
|
||||||
s: Str255;
|
s: Str255;
|
||||||
|
|
||||||
|
|||||||
@ -242,7 +242,7 @@ end;
|
|||||||
type
|
type
|
||||||
PDOSSearchRec = ^SearchRec;
|
PDOSSearchRec = ^SearchRec;
|
||||||
|
|
||||||
Function FindFirst (Const Path : String; Attr : Longint; Var Rslt : TSearchRec) : Longint;
|
Function FindFirst (Const Path : String; Attr : Longint; Out Rslt : TSearchRec) : Longint;
|
||||||
Const
|
Const
|
||||||
faSpecial = faHidden or faSysFile or faVolumeID or faDirectory;
|
faSpecial = faHidden or faSysFile or faVolumeID or faDirectory;
|
||||||
var
|
var
|
||||||
|
|||||||
@ -218,7 +218,7 @@ END;
|
|||||||
|
|
||||||
|
|
||||||
|
|
||||||
Function FindFirst (Const Path : String; Attr : Longint; Var Rslt : TSearchRec) : Longint;
|
Function FindFirst (Const Path : String; Attr : Longint; out Rslt : TSearchRec) : Longint;
|
||||||
begin
|
begin
|
||||||
IF path = '' then
|
IF path = '' then
|
||||||
exit (18);
|
exit (18);
|
||||||
|
|||||||
@ -237,7 +237,7 @@ begin
|
|||||||
end;
|
end;
|
||||||
end;
|
end;
|
||||||
|
|
||||||
function findfirst(const path : string;attr : longint;var Rslt : TsearchRec) : longint;
|
function findfirst(const path : string;attr : longint; out Rslt : TsearchRec) : longint;
|
||||||
var
|
var
|
||||||
path0 : string;
|
path0 : string;
|
||||||
p : longint;
|
p : longint;
|
||||||
|
|||||||
@ -78,7 +78,7 @@ Function FileTruncate (Handle,Size: Longint) : boolean;
|
|||||||
Function FileAge (Const FileName : String): Longint;
|
Function FileAge (Const FileName : String): Longint;
|
||||||
Function FileExists (Const FileName : String) : Boolean;
|
Function FileExists (Const FileName : String) : Boolean;
|
||||||
Function DirectoryExists (Const Directory : String) : Boolean;
|
Function DirectoryExists (Const Directory : String) : Boolean;
|
||||||
Function FindFirst (Const Path : String; Attr : Longint; Var Rslt : TSearchRec) : Longint;
|
Function FindFirst (Const Path : String; Attr : Longint; out Rslt : TSearchRec) : Longint;
|
||||||
Function FindNext (Var Rslt : TSearchRec) : Longint;
|
Function FindNext (Var Rslt : TSearchRec) : Longint;
|
||||||
Procedure FindClose (Var F : TSearchrec);
|
Procedure FindClose (Var F : TSearchrec);
|
||||||
Function FileGetDate (Handle : Longint) : Longint;
|
Function FileGetDate (Handle : Longint) : Longint;
|
||||||
|
|||||||
@ -558,7 +558,7 @@ type TRec = record
|
|||||||
end;
|
end;
|
||||||
PSearchRec = ^SearchRec;
|
PSearchRec = ^SearchRec;
|
||||||
|
|
||||||
function FindFirst (const Path: string; Attr: longint; var Rslt: TSearchRec): longint;
|
function FindFirst (const Path: string; Attr: longint; out Rslt: TSearchRec): longint;
|
||||||
|
|
||||||
var SR: PSearchRec;
|
var SR: PSearchRec;
|
||||||
FStat: PFileFindBuf3;
|
FStat: PFileFindBuf3;
|
||||||
|
|||||||
@ -554,7 +554,7 @@ end;
|
|||||||
|
|
||||||
|
|
||||||
|
|
||||||
Function FindFirst (Const Path : String; Attr : Longint; Var Rslt : TSearchRec) : Longint;
|
Function FindFirst (Const Path : String; Attr : Longint; out Rslt : TSearchRec) : Longint;
|
||||||
|
|
||||||
Var
|
Var
|
||||||
GlobSearchRec : PGlobSearchRec;
|
GlobSearchRec : PGlobSearchRec;
|
||||||
|
|||||||
@ -302,7 +302,7 @@ begin
|
|||||||
end;
|
end;
|
||||||
|
|
||||||
|
|
||||||
Function FindFirst (Const Path : String; Attr : Longint; Var Rslt : TSearchRec) : Longint;
|
Function FindFirst (Const Path : String; Attr : Longint; out Rslt : TSearchRec) : Longint;
|
||||||
|
|
||||||
Var Sr : PSearchrec;
|
Var Sr : PSearchrec;
|
||||||
|
|
||||||
|
|||||||
@ -255,7 +255,7 @@ begin
|
|||||||
end;
|
end;
|
||||||
|
|
||||||
|
|
||||||
Function FindFirst (Const Path : String; Attr : Longint; Var Rslt : TSearchRec) : Longint;
|
Function FindFirst (Const Path : String; Attr : Longint; out Rslt : TSearchRec) : Longint;
|
||||||
begin
|
begin
|
||||||
Rslt.Name:=Path;
|
Rslt.Name:=Path;
|
||||||
Rslt.Attr:=attr;
|
Rslt.Attr:=attr;
|
||||||
|
|||||||
Loading…
Reference in New Issue
Block a user